Well, what kind of products have you used? What types of creams of soaps do they have and how would you describe it?
Stuart
08-04-2006, 06:51 AM
Well, what kind of products have you used? What types of creams of soaps do they have and how would you describe it?The company i used to work for had four shaving creams made by them. As well as shampoo, body wash and aftershave balm. They make a rich shaving cream, that does not dry out. Most of their creams contain razor glide and vitimin c.
I have used all the other London barbershops creams, and this one is the best i have used.
Gosnells will make the cream the way you like it, very bespoke.
